    The Big Show Chokeslammed The Undertaker completely through the ring once.

    Brock Lesnar top-rope Superplexed The Big Show and the ring imploded.

    Erm, Mick Foley wrestling as Mankind at King Of The Ring 1998, but he didn't go through the ring. He was Chokeslammed by The Undertaker through the roof panel and he hit the canvas with sickening impact and almost was folded in half.

    I can't recall any other incidents with the ring.
